**Audit item 22 — Crash-report pipeline (Wrenly mobile app).** Verify crash reports from the Wrenly Android and iOS builds flow through the Siftline ingest queue without symbolication failures above 2%. Check that the dSYM upload step ran for the latest release and that duplicate reports are being collapsed. Support should confirm ticket auto-creation still triggers for crashes affecting more than fifty users. Any gaps go straight to the pipeline owner, whose name is listed below.

account owner for hahig-fahag: Pelael Istax Novys

## Changed defaults

Heads up: the Ledgerline tax-rate lookup cache now defaults to a 15-minute TTL instead of 24 hours. Turns out rates in the Veldt County sandbox were going stale mid-demo, which was embarrassing. Eviction is now LRU rather than FIFO, and the cache warms on boot. If you're reviewing, check that nothing hardcodes the old TTL. The new defaults land as follows.

deployment values, bajop-taweg:
holwyn:
  log_level: debug
  metrics_host: metrics.holwyn.zemvarsys.internal
  pool_size: 32

- [ ] **Nightly search reindex (Corveil Search).** Before tagging the release, confirm the reindex job completed on staging with zero document-count drift. If drift exceeds 0.1%, halt and page the indexing owner. Disable the old alias swap only after verification. Record the outcome in the release log along with the build token below.

pipeline stamp: htk4_66df

Subject: Pickwise Optimizer 2.8 now in the release channel

Hello plugin authors,

Pickwise 2.8 reworks how the pick-list optimizer batches aisle traversals, which changes the ordering hints your plugins receive through the routing API. Please test against the staging warehouse profile before publishing updates; the legacy ordering mode remains available behind a compatibility flag until the next major release. Full changelog is in the portal. For reproducibility, this release was cut from the build identified below.

session token of kahog-bahif = htk9_f63daec35